When you have been diagnosed with a condition that requires surgery, you will often have a choice when medically appropriate between a large incision or laparoscopy (minimally invasive surgery with small incisions).
Robotic surgery is a minimally invasive approach that allows surgeons to operate with enhanced precision through small cuts. Surgeons control the robotic system at all times using high-definition, 3D visualization to perform complex procedures with greater accuracy.

Benefits of Robotic Surgery
Robotic surgery offers numerous potential benefits, including:
- Less pain and blood loss
- Less scarring
- Fewer complications
- Shorter hospital stay
- Faster return to normal activities
- Greater precision
- Greater visualization, dexterity for the surgeon
